One of the channels in manual mode behaves strangely. When i turned on the light for the first time, there was no power up of the light and it required me turning the unit on and off to get any light from it. When the light did managed to come on, I went into manual mode to configure the different channels but these configuration reset every time I exited manual mode. I am assuming this is done on purpose?
So my main issue is, I wanted to turn off the lights and went into the option, All LED OFF and everything was fine. Then when entering manual mode and exiting, the royal blue channel does not go off 100%, it always seem to be on slightly. All LED OFF command seems to be negated when entering manual mode and exiting. Everything is standard with the device in regards to firmware, I believe its firmware 1.18. I have managed to connect with the GHL control software. To summarise the royal blue channel even though showing zero 0% on the manual mode it still on by 1% increment after exiting manual mode even though ALL LED OFF options is selected. I have not tested yet predefined program that comes with the LED as my tank is not ready yet to mount the lights on. I am assuming that royal blue LED channel will be on during the night even though it should be off, my preference is to have the tank in total darkness during the night.
